Tropical Storm Eta making landfall on Cuba this morning. The storm is expected to regain strength over warm water as it heads toward the Gulf of Mexico brushing Southern Florida by this evening into tomorrow.
Hurricane watch is in effect for parts of Broward and Miami-Dade Counties as well as the Florida Keys which are under a tropical storm warning as well-- along with parts of Miami-Dade and Broward Counties.
Palm Beach, Glades, Hendry, and Collier counties also remain under a tropical storm warning.
Coastal areas could see storm surge from Eta as well.

What to expect:
• Heavy rainfall from Eta will continue across portions of Cuba, Jamaica, the Bahamas, and southern Florida and spread north into central Florida. This rain may result in significant, life-threatening flash flooding and river flooding in Cuba. Flash and urban flooding will also be possible for Jamaica, the Bahamas and southern Florida, along with potential minor river flooding in central Florida.
• Tropical storm conditions are expected to continue today in portions of Cuba and the northwestern Bahamas, where Tropical Storm Warnings are in effect.
• Damaging tropical-storm-force winds are expected to begin this afternoon, with hurricane-force winds possible, in the Florida Keys and portions of the southern Florida peninsula, where a Tropical Storm Warning and Hurricane Watch are in effect. Elsewhere across portions of the east and west coasts of the Florida peninsula, the risk of tropical-storm-force winds will extend well away from Eta's center, and Tropical Storm Watches and Warnings are in effect.
• A dangerous storm surge is possible along portions of the southern coast of the Florida peninsula and the Florida Keys, where a Storm Surge Watch is in effect. Residents in the Storm Surge Watch area should follow any advice given by local officials.
